Install NuGet packages in Visual Studio Code

Install NuGet packages in Visual Studio Code

Install NuGet packages by using the NuGet Gallery extension.

Prerequisites
Set Visual Studio Code as the default external code editor. See Set the default code editor.
  1. To install NuGet packages in Visual Studio Code
  2. From the main toolbar, select
    Open .NET Solution
    .
    The default external code editor opens.
    TIP: Rockwell Automation recommends using
    Visual Studio®
    2022 or
    Visual Studio Code
    as the default code editor. Some development assistance features may not be available when using a different code editor.
  3. In Visual Studio Code, install the NuGet Gallery extension NuGet Gallery - Visual Studio Marketplace.
  4. In NuGet Gallery, install the necessary NuGet packages.
  5. Save the
    CSPROJ
    file.
  6. Compile the project.
